You are viewing a plain text version of this content. The canonical link for it is here.
Posted to dev@brpc.apache.org by tan zhongyi <zh...@gmail.com> on 2019/04/01 02:46:07 UTC
Re: the tasklist that needed for the first apache release
Hi, I have created one pull request to add NOTICE.txt
https://github.com/apache/incubator-brpc/pull/710
please take a look,thanks
here is the content:
Apache brpc (incubating)
Copyright 2019 The Apache Software Foundation
This product includes software developed at
The Apache Software Foundation (http://www.apache.org/).
Based on source code originally developed by
Baidu (http://www.baidu.com/).
在 2019/3/29 下午4:07,“tan zhongyi”<je...@apache.org> 写入:
Great,thanks huwenwei.
Now Let me to clarify the task of our first release
1. Get all dependency third party’s copyright and apppend them to brpc License file
@ Zhangyi Chen
2. Add Notice and Disclaimer file to mention its copyright belong to apache foundation
@tanzhongyi
3. Make a short license header, and add the header to all source files, including .h, .cpp, .java, etc
@wang weibing
4. Check the source tarball to make sure it does not contain binary files except for data
@TanZhongyi
5. Prepare release note to list all import checkin and features
@James Ge ?
Gejun, can you do that?
6. Update Readme to add one section as “How to build”
@ huwenwei
We can start to work now, and discuss related issues in this mail list to keep a good record.
Thanks
The most difficult part is #1, we need to list all third party code into brpc's License file,
If not permitted, we need to find another solution.
在 2019/3/29 下午2:41,“Hu,Wenwei”<hu...@baidu.com> 写入:
I would like take 6.
在 2019/3/28 09:23,“tan zhongyi”<zh...@gmail.com> 写入:
Thanks,zhangyi,
Anyone else who want to volunteer to take some task?
在 2019/3/27 下午10:17,“Zhangyi Chen”<fr...@gmail.com> 写入:
I would like take 1 and 2.
On Tue, Mar 26, 2019 at 2:25 PM tan zhongyi <zh...@gmail.com> wrote:
> Hi, all,
>
> We need to assign task for our first release .
> Anyone who volunteer to take ?
> Here is the task list, you can reply with it with your interested task,
> Thanks
>
>
> Here is the task list:
> 1. Get all dependency third party’s copyright and
> apppend them to brpc License file
>
> 2. Add Notice and Disclaimer file to mention its copyright
> belong to apache foundation
>
> 3. Make a short license header, and add the header to all
> source files, including .h, .cpp, .java, etc
>
> 4. Check the source tarball to make sure it does not contain
> binary files except for data
>
> 5. Prepare release note to list all import checkin and features
>
> 6. Update Readme to add one section as “How to build”
>
>
> BTW:Here is one important things about include third party code:
> From its website https://apache.org/legal/resolved.html
> CATEGORY X: WHAT CAN WE NOT INCLUDE IN AN ASF PROJECT?¶
> Apache project forbid some third party software in it, it includes:
> 1. AGPL, LGPL,GPL
> 2. BSD + Fackbook patient
> 3.BSD-4-clouse
>
>
>
>
> 在 2019/3/19 下午3:04,“tan zhongyi”<je...@apache.org> 写入:
>
> Here is one example from Doris's RD
> Doris just released its first apache version,
> The owner write a document step by step, very details
>
> Here it is :
> http://doris.apache.org/policy/release_process.html
>
>
>
>
>
> 在 2019/3/18 下午11:26,“tan zhongyi”<zh...@gmail.com> 写入:
>
> Hi, guys,
>
> We need to release our first apache release for brpc in Q2.
>
> And it will be a great step to be an TOP level apache project for
> brpc.
>
> Here is some tasks that need to be done for the release after I
> refer to document from apache.org
>
>
> 1. Get all dependency third party’s copyright and apppend them
> to brpc License file
>
> 2. Add Notice and Disclaimer file to mention its copyright
> belong to apache foundation
>
> 3. Make a short license header, and add the header to all
> source files, including .h, .cpp, .java, etc
>
> 4. Check the source tarball to make sure it does not contain
> binary files except for data
>
> 5. Prepare release note to list all import checkin and features
>
> 6. Update Readme to add one section as “How to build”
>
>
>
>
> When we finish these tasks, then we need to open a thread to vote
> on dev@brpc.apache.org<ma...@brpc.apache.org>,
> If got approved, we need to open another vote on incubator mail
> list.
> If not approved, we should make changes according to our mentor
> or other’s suggestion, and vote again.
>
> I remember that it is very common to have several vote for the
> first release.
>
> That’s all for a release, anyone have comments?
> Thanks
>
>
>
>
?B�KK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KCB�?�?[��X��ܚX�K??K[XZ[?�??]�][��X��ܚX�P?��?˘\?X�?K�ܙ�B��܈?Y??]?[ۘ[??��[X[�?�??K[XZ[?�??]�Z?[???��?˘\?X�?K�ܙ�B
B�KK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KKCB��[��X��ܚX�KK[XZ[
�]�][��X��ܚX�P��˘\X�K�ܙ�B��܈Y][ۘ[��[X[��K[XZ[
�]�Z[��˘\X�K�ܙ�B